Something fun for the summer!

If you want to keep your dog cool in the summer and have family fun in the process...try dock diving.  This is a great way to keep dogs cool when the summer heats up.  Dock diving is fun for the dog because the dog can skinny dip and fetch their favorite toy at the same time.  This is a fast paced and gravity defying competition.  The dogs compete for speed and distance jumping into a 40' long pool while getting there toy from the water.  The dogs love the action and the family will love it to.  At Paw Law in Hanover park IL is specialized in agility training and dock diving.  She told me that her dog could jump 21+ feet in competition, I found this amazing because my family room is 24' long!  I believe her about her dog because on one wall that is about 35' long and 18' high at the training center their are competition ribbons all over the wall, congrats to her!  At the events any size mix or purebred dog may compete and have to be at least 6 months old.  If you think that you would like to give this a try you can visit these sights:  www.dockdogs.com or www.pawlaw.com and www.splashdogs.com and go have some fun!!    Please note that dogs need training for this sport because there are procedures and rules to follow.  Remember this is for fun for you and your family.
